Data communication<br />
Worldwide communication<br />
Today, cross-network communication <strong>and</strong><br />
worldwide communication are based on<br />
TCP/IP. This St<strong>and</strong>ard is used in both local<br />
Ethernet network <strong>and</strong> on the Internet or<br />
intranet, simplifying communication <strong>and</strong><br />
system interfacing.<br />
<strong>Communication</strong> using in<strong>for</strong>mation technology<br />
(Web, e-mail) are becoming increasingly<br />
important in the automation world.<br />
<strong>Communication</strong>s processors transmit<br />
event-controlled messages over IT<br />
communication pathways by e-mail to<br />
both local <strong>and</strong> global recipients. They are<br />
able to provide simple visualization using<br />
Web technology <strong>and</strong> file processing (FTP):<br />
• CP 243-1 IT <strong>for</strong> SIMATIC S7-200<br />
• CP 343-1 IT <strong>for</strong> SIMATIC S7-300<br />
• CP 443-1 IT <strong>for</strong> SIMATIC S7-400<br />
<strong>Industrial</strong> Mobile <strong>Communication</strong><br />
This term is used <strong>for</strong> the industrial mobile<br />
communication products <strong>for</strong> wireless<br />
communication from SIMATIC NET.<br />
<strong>Industrial</strong> Mobile <strong>Communication</strong> is based<br />
on worldwide networks, such as WLAN<br />
(to IEEE 802.11b), GSM or, in future,<br />
UMTS. Thanks to enormous growth in<br />
the diversity of in<strong>for</strong>mation technology,<br />
<strong>Industrial</strong> Mobile <strong>Communication</strong> is being<br />
used with increasing frequency in the<br />
automation world, making global<br />
communication in automation<br />
environments possible while at the same<br />
time creating the possibility of problemfree<br />
links to the planning <strong>and</strong> office<br />
worlds through the following products:<br />
• MOBIC ® Internet Pad <strong>for</strong> wireless access<br />
to intranet <strong>and</strong> Internet as well as Thin<br />
Client applications<br />
• The CP 1515 ® communications<br />
processor <strong>and</strong> RLM Radio Link Modules<br />
<strong>for</strong> setting up a wireless IEEE 802.11b<br />
network <strong>and</strong> <strong>for</strong> linking mobile nodes<br />
to that network.<br />
Teleservice<br />
Progressive plant automation <strong>and</strong><br />
increasingly extensive globalization of<br />
companies are requiring more <strong>and</strong> more<br />
frequent access to teleservice systems<br />
via stationary or radio networks.<br />
SIMATIC teleservice<br />
The MPI interface on SIMATIC S7/C7,<br />
SIMOTION automation systems <strong>and</strong> OPs<br />
is extended by means of the public<br />
telephone network. This requires nothing<br />
more than a TS adapter <strong>and</strong> a modem.<br />
The Teleservice engineering tool<br />
establishes a connection with the<br />
machine or plant, <strong>and</strong> has at its disposal<br />
the well-known functionality of STEP 7,<br />
Drive ES, SIMOTION SCOUT <strong>and</strong> the<br />
diagnostic tools. Teleservice functions<br />
just as though you were actually at the<br />
machine or in the plant. No additional<br />
PC/PG is required.<br />
TS 980 / TS-MOBIC teleservice<br />
Is used <strong>for</strong> telecontrol of a PC or PG<br />
integrated in the plant by way of <strong>Industrial</strong><br />
Ethernet.<br />
In addition to the TS client, all software<br />
tools that are to be used must be installed<br />
on the PC or PG in question (e.g.<br />
diagnostic software such as STEP 7 or<br />
ProTool/Pro).<br />
Only the TS 980 software executes on<br />
the remote PC/PG.<br />
Telecontrol<br />
The SINAUT telecontrol system makes it<br />
possible to set up complex, widely<br />
distributed networks using narrow-b<strong>and</strong><br />
transmission media. This makes it possible<br />
to use not only private lines or wireless<br />
connections in communication projects,<br />
but also leased lines or public networks<br />
such as ISDN, GSM or the analog telephone<br />
network, <strong>and</strong> to combine them as needed.<br />
